About the role

  • Oversee the Antepartum Unit, providing care for high-risk patients through labor and delivery, recovery and postpartum in an ambulatory setting
  • Provide diagnostic or therapeutic services to patients while offering clinical supervision, maintaining quality outcomes and supervising all aspects of personnel management and development
  • Manage practice of professional nursing and delivery of nurse care on assigned unit
  • Establish clinical direction for nursing care delivery, provide clinical supervision and maintain quality outcomes
  • Collaborate with liaison departments in maintaining patient care standards
  • Identify and resolve issues affecting the delivery of patient care services in a unit
  • Develop quality initiatives and implement policies and procedures to ensure efficient and effective delivery of health services in a unit
  • Develop and maintain unit related patient care standards through continuous quality improvement
  • Maintain JCAHO and other regulatory standards
  • Manage operation of unit, analyze personnel structure, determine staffing needs and mix
  • Provide direction and supervision, evaluate performance, conduct selection and termination process and develop strategic plans
  • Participate in clinical nursing research and support foundation research activities
  • Directs unit participation in evaluation of new products
  • Approve purchases and establish or revise inventory quotes
  • Assist in the development and monitoring of budget

Requirements

  • Master’s Degree in Nursing is required
  • Bachelor's Degree in Nursing (BSN)
  • Current state licensure as a Registered Nurse (RN)
  • Basic Life Support (BLS) Certification through the American Heart Association (AHA) or the American Red Cross
  • Three years of recent clinical nursing experience, including at least one year of healthcare management experience
  • High degree of clinical expertise in the specialty area
  • Demonstrated leadership, management, communication, counseling, problem solving, decision making, conflict resolution and group process skills
  • OB background (preferred)
